Well I finally decided that I needed something with a little more room to DD, so after researching and test driving I found this nice little 1998 4Runner Limited with 169k miles.
That is the only pic I have right now. I will get more this week. The interior is in excellent shape. It has a couple electrical gremlins that I have to sort out. The main one is that the door adjar light doesn't go off when the doors are closed and it seems to be something in the dome light circuit.
First order of business is getting the T-belt serviced since the service history doesn't reflect it ever being done, then a good base-line with plugs, wires, oil and fluids, etc. And I have some misc. trim pieces to get ordered to get the interior lined out.
This will be my DD so the build will be mild and reasonable. Current plans include:
-Replacing all the gold badges with chrome or "black" chrome
-Decide the fate of the gold pin stripe. I hate to admit it, but it is growing on me, but with the badges gone I may change my mind.
-Shrockworks front bumper, Lucky enough to find a nice GB over on T4R.ORG (ends 1/31/13 if anyone is interested)
-New tires: currently down to 265/75 cooper STT or ST Maxx or BFG AT (opinions welcome)
-Radio and speakers (already have a set of components and an amp left over from a previous project that never materialized)
Distant Plans include:
-new suspension, probably toytec front and a spacer in the rear, not looking for more than an inch or so, mainly after improved ride quality
-rear locker, either an ARB or a E-locker retrofit
-maybe gears
-TRD Supercharger..... this one is more of a pipe dream, but I might as well put it on the list.
The running boards will be staying for now. The likes them, and I have to agree that they do make strapping the little into her seat much easier. Once my Shrockworks Bumper gets mounted, I will re-evaluate the situation.
This build won't be very exciting at all but it is going to allow me to give my little 1990 pickup so much needed TLC. I will try to get some good interior and body pics up later this week.
